Reversing the operating sense
If necessary, reverse the operating sense as follows:
1. Press -1 and +1 together for 5 seconds.
2. The display shows the new operating sense (port or starboard) for

Checking the navigation interface

If you have connected the wheel pilot to a navigator, check the
interface as follows:
1. Set up a track on the navigator to give a Cross Track Error
2. Enter Auto mode by pressing AUTO .
3. Enter Track mode by pressing -10 and +10 together.
4. After 3 seconds, the pilot should automatically scroll through the
Navigation error screens
If the display shows one of the following errors, the cause is either:
